API Reference
Class
AuditSubcategorySetting
Effective setting for a single Advanced Audit Policy subcategory.
Inheritance
- Object
- AuditSubcategorySetting
Usage
This type appears in these public API surfaces even when no hand-authored example is attached directly to the page.
Returned or exposed by
- Property AuditCsvReadResult.Settings
- Method AuditPolicy.Get
- Method AuditPolicyCsv.Read
- Method AuditPolicyFilter.Filter
- Method AuditPolicyParser.ParseFromAuditPol
- Method AuditPolicyQuery.Get
- Method RegistryAuditPolicyDb.Decode
Accepted by parameters
- Method AuditPolicy.Set
- Method AuditPolicy.SetWithResult
- Method AuditPolicyCsv.Write
- Method AuditPolicyFilter.Filter
- Method AuditPolicyWriter.SetLocal
- Method AuditPolicyWriter.SetLocalViaAuditpol
- Method AuditSubcategorySettingFactory.TryCreate
- Method RegistryAuditPolicyDb.EncodeAndWrite
Constructors
public AuditSubcategorySetting() #Inherited Methods
public override Boolean Equals(Object obj) #Returns:
BooleanInherited from Object
Parameters
- obj Object
Properties
public Guid SubcategoryId { get; set; } #Subcategory GUID.
public String Category { get; set; } #Parent category display name.
public String Subcategory { get; set; } #Subcategory display name.
public AuditFlag Flags { get; set; } #Effective auditing flags.
public RemoteTransportDiagnosticSnapshot TransportDiagnostics { get; set; } #Optional shared remote transport diagnostics captured for remote collection.
public RemoteTransportCapabilitySnapshot TransportCapability { get; set; } #Optional shared remote transport capability summary captured for remote collection.